My girlfriend and I had high expectations regarding this B & B from previous Trip Advisor posts and I am pleased to say that they were met and often exceeded. The owners Michael and Heather are a young couple who are very pleasant and seem genuinely interested in making your stay at their home relaxing and enjoyable. We had the yet to be named "suite" with a huge four poster king and separate sitting room with a private back entrance to a private deck just off the main deck in the back. Fabulous! The room had a working fireplace and the private bath was clean and spacious. Loved the federal period decor vs. the standard victorian make up of most B & Bs. Heather and Michael were perfect in their level of interaction with us...spent time talking and chatting but were also aware of allowing us some private time as well. The location is fantastic...2 minute walk to Thames St. shops and 10-15 min. walk to Bowen's Wharf area. Spring St. is not as busy as Thames and we had absolutely no traffic noise to contend with in our room. Would highly recommend this B & B to anyone looking for lodging in Newport.

Charming B&B in a great location. Rooms were very nice and the service was excellent. Breakfast was phenomenal, especially the french toast. Because the inn is located on a busy street, there was a little bit of noise in the room from traffic, but nothing too bothersome. Our favorite stops on the trip were the Cliff Walk and The Mooring Restaurant. Overall we would definitely recommend this B&B for its central location, great service, and nice rooms.

My wife and I had our best vacation ever and our stay at the Samuel Durfee house helped immensely in that regard. Innkeeper Heather is very helpful and friendly and gave use lots of good advice on restaurants and activities in Newport. You do not want to miss the absolutely divine breakfasts - their french toast is scrumptious! Breakfasts are served in a nicely appointed dining room and there is also a nice sitting area with a large TV and a refrigerator and table with snacks and drinks. We stayed in the Durfee room which faces the front of the house. I've noted other reviews that included complaints about traffic noise, but traffic during the night is very minimal and we had absolutely no problem getting a good night's sleep. The room itself was large and the bed was very comfortable. The room included several thoughtful details such as a vanity, ringpost, bathrobes, beach towels and wineglasses, among other things. The inn has it's own large, private parking area which is a huge plus for this area. The inn is within easy walking distance of the many restaurants and shops located on the Thames St. waterfront. More seasoned walkers could also reach the Bellevue mansions by foot as well.

We had to leave before breakfast on our last day there and we were given some fruit and muffins to go! It's this kind of thoughtfulness and attention to detail that puts this B&B in a class by itself!

P.S. If your visit to Newport will include a visit to the Doris Duke mansion, Rough Point, be sure to talk to Heather before visiting there.

My wife and I were told of the beauty of Newport by some friends that had visited recently. We decided to visit however, unlike our friends, we wanted to stay at a B&B. After a search online we found the Samuel Durfee House. It's location to downtown seemed perfect for our needs. After talking to the owner we knew we would be made to feel at home and booked the trip.

I can't say more honestly that the pictures of this house do not do it justice. The rooms were beautiful, and the family that ran the house were extremely hospitable. From the house you can walk to every desirable destination in Newport including the mansions, the restaurants, and the shops.

We have traveled extensively throughout Europe and are no strangers to B&B's. Our experience in Newport was right at the top of our list and was in no small part due to our accommodations. We would recommend the Samuel Durfee House to anyone traveling to Newport, RI.
